Tweaking graphic settings does nothing for the fps.
Fps for Dirt 3 dropped a few days ago for me, I could play it on medium settings with 1600x900 resolution at the steady 60fps, but now it's down to 40. Funny thing is that lowering the graphic settings have almost no effect on the fps, ultra with native resolution at 35fps, ultra low with 1280x720 about 40. My specs are i7-3630qm 2,4ghz, gtx660m, 8gb, win8x64.

Sounds like yourt CPU could be holding you back, I know that my i7 3770k thats overclocked to 4.7 the usage can still get pretty high at times in Dirt3. I run MSI Afterburner and HWINFO64 in the background a lot of the time to monitor CPU and GPU usage.

Also the fact that changing the graphical settings in the game makes little difference suggests a CPU bottleneck.
